In 2011, former Google engineer Charlie Lee introduced Litecoin (LTC) as a faster, more accessible alternative to Bitcoin. While it never surpassed Bitcoin in market cap, Litecoin consistently ranks among the top 20 cryptocurrencies. A new technical deep-dive from CryptoComLearn breaks down what makes LTC distinct: 2.5-minute block intervals, a Scrypt proof-of-work algorithm, and a 84 million coin supply cap — four times that of Bitcoin.

Speed vs. Security: Block Time Trade-off

Litecoin processes a new block every 2.5 minutes, compared to Bitcoin's 10-minute cadence. This cuts transaction confirmation times significantly, making LTC suitable for point-of-sale payments and micro-transactions. The faster block rate also reduces congestion risk. However, it comes with a trade-off: lighter security per block, though the network compensates with cumulative hash power. The 84 million supply is designed to balance scarcity with usability — more coins in circulation mean lower unit price volatility, which could encourage everyday spending.

Scrypt Mining: A Friendlier Algorithm

Bitcoin's SHA-256 mining has become dominated by industrial-scale ASICs, pricing out individuals. Litecoin adopted Scrypt, a memory-hard function that originally allowed CPU/GPU mining. While dedicated Scrypt ASICs now exist, the hardware barrier remains lower than Bitcoin's. Block rewards halve every four years; the most recent halving in August 2023 cut rewards from 12.5 LTC to 6.25 LTC. As of Q2 2025, about 75% of the 84 million LTC has been mined, with remaining emissions slowing over the next century.

Use Cases: Payments, Remittances, and Trading

Litecoin's primary use is as a peer-to-peer digital currency. It boasts transaction fees typically under $0.01, making it practical for daily purchases. Many online merchants and payment processors (e.g., BitPay, CoinGate) support LTC. Cross-border remittances benefit from fast settlement (under 10 minutes) and near-zero costs. Meanwhile, LTC is actively traded on major exchanges like Binance and Coinbase; its price history shows sharp rallies during bull markets and resilient floors during downturns. For speculative investors, LTC offers liquidity and a track record spanning 14 years.

What Gives Litecoin Value?

Like Bitcoin, Litecoin's value rests on fixed supply and diminishing issuance. Regular halvings reduce new supply, reinforcing scarcity. The network has never suffered a major security breach, and its compatibility with Bitcoin's infrastructure (e.g., Lightning Network integration via Litecoin's extension) broadens its utility. Charlie Lee emphasized that LTC is not trying to replace Bitcoin; instead, it fills a niche for fast, cheap transactions. CryptoComLearn notes that while LTC may always be Bitcoin's 'little sibling', its independent engineering choices — particularly Scrypt and faster blocks — have earned it a loyal user base and a clear market position.
